配置您环境的 EC2 实例

可以在 Elastic Beanstalk 控制台 中修改您的 Elastic Beanstalk 环境的 EC2 实例配置。

在 Elastic Beanstalk 控制台中配置 EC2 实例

  1. 打开 Elastic Beanstalk 控制台。

  2. 导航到您的环境的管理页。

  3. 选择 Configuration

  4. 实例配置类别中,选择修改

可供使用的设置如下。

选项

  • 实例类型
  • AMI ID
  • 监控间隔
  • 根卷 (引导设备)
  • 安全组

实例类型

实例类型设置确定启动用于运行您应用程序的 EC2 实例类型。选择充分配置的实例来运行具有高负载的应用程序,但配置不要过高以至于大部分时间空闲。对于开发用途,t2 系列的实例提供了中等处理能力,能够在短时间内突增。

对于大规模、需要高可用性的应用程序,使用实例池来确保单个实例出现故障时,容量不会受到显著影响。首先使用允许您在正常时间的中等负载下运行五个实例的实例类型。如果任何实例失败,剩下实例可以接管剩余流量。通过容量缓冲区,当流量在高峰时间增长时,环境还可以扩展。

有关 EC2 实例系列和类型的更多信息,请参阅 Amazon Elastic Compute Cloud 用户指南 中的实例类型。

AMI ID

Amazon 系统映像 (AMI) 是 AWS Elastic Beanstalk 用于在您的环境中启动 EC2 实例的 Amazon Linux 或 Windows Server 系统映像。Elastic Beanstalk 提供包含运行您的应用程序所需的工具和资源的系统映像。

Elastic Beanstalk 根据您选择的区域、平台和实例类型选择适用于您的环境的默认 AMI。如果您创建了自定义 AMI,则使用您的 AMI ID 替换默认的 AMI ID。

监控间隔

默认情况下,您环境中的实例按 5 分钟的间隔将基本运行状况指标发送到 CloudWatch,不需要额外付费。

如需更详细的报告,您可以将监控时间间隔设置为 1 分钟,以提高环境中的资源将基本运行状况指标发布到 CloudWatch 的频率。一分钟时间间隔指标会产生 Amazon CloudWatch 服务费用。有关更多信息,请参阅 Amazon CloudWatch。

根卷 (引导设备)

您的环境中的每个实例都配置了根卷。根卷是 Amazon EBS 附加到实例的块设备,用于存储操作系统、库、脚本以及您的应用程序源代码。默认情况下,所有平台为存储使用通用 SSD 块储存设备。

您可以修改根卷类型来使用机械硬盘存储或者预配置的 IOPS SSD 卷类型,并可根据需要增加卷大小。对于预配置 IOPS 卷,您还必须选择要预配置的 IOPS 数量。选择能满足您的性能和价格要求的卷类型。

有关更多信息,请参阅 Amazon EBS 卷类型和 Amazon EBS 产品详细信息。

安全组

附加到您实例的安全组确定了允许哪些流量到达实例(传入),以及允许哪些流量离开实例(传出)。Elastic Beanstalk 会创建一个允许来自负载均衡器上标准端口 HTTP (80) 和 HTTPS (443) 流量的安全组。

您可以指定自己创建的其他安全组,允许来自其他端口或其他来源的流量。例如,您可以为 SSH 访问创建安全组,允许来自限定 IP 地址范围的端口 22 上的传入流量;或者为了增强安全性,允许只有您有访问权限的堡垒主机的流量。

注意

要允许环境 A 的实例与环境 B 的实例之间的流量,可向 Elastic Beanstalk 附加到环境 B 的安全组中添加一个规则,并指定 Elastic Beanstalk 附加到环境 A 的安全组。这样就允许流量流入或流出环境 A 的实例。但是,这样做会在两个安全组之间建立依赖关系。如果之后尝试终止环境 A,Elastic Beanstalk 将无法删除该环境的安全组,因为环境 B 的安全组依赖于它。

更安全的方法是,创建一个单独的安全组,将其附加到环境 A,并在环境 B 的安全组规则中指定该安全组。

转载于:https://www.cnblogs.com/cloudrivers/p/11452102.html

Elastic Beanstalk 环境的 Amazon EC2 实例相关推荐

  1. 向 Elastic Beanstalk 环境中添加数据库

    lastic Beanstalk 提供了与 Amazon Relational Database Service (Amazon RDS) 的集成以帮助您将数据库实例添加到 Elastic Beans ...

  2. SSH访问Amazon EC2实例时权限被拒绝(publickey)[关闭]

    本文翻译自:Permission denied (publickey) when SSH Access to Amazon EC2 instance [closed] I want to use my ...

  3. 亚马逊ec2 实例删除_在Amazon EC2实例中的Red Hat上安装SQL Server Linux

    亚马逊ec2 实例删除 This article explores the configuration of the Red hat Amazon EC2 instance for SQL Serve ...

  4. Amazon EC2 实例类型

    https://aws.amazon.com/cn/ec2/instance-types/ 通用 通用实例提供计算.内存和联网资源三方面的平衡,可用于各种不同的工作负载.这些实例非常适合于以相同比例使 ...

  5. aws beanstalk mysql_将数据库添加到 Elastic Beanstalk 环境 - AWS Elastic Beanstalk

    将数据库添加到 Elastic Beanstalk 环境 Elastic Beanstalk 提供了与 Amazon Relational Database Service (Amazon RDS) ...

  6. 使用Red Hat OS为Amazon EC2实例安装SQL Server Linux

    This article installs SQL Server on Linux on the Amazon EC2 instance with Red Hat OS prepared in the ...

  7. 亚马逊ec2 删除实例_学习使用Amazon EC2实例部署php应用程序

    亚马逊ec2 删除实例 Learn about the Deployment of Web application using AWS 了解有关使用AWS部署Web应用程序的信息 Amazon EC2 ...

  8. [ 云计算 | AWS ] 在控制台创建 Amazon EC2 实例

    本章节主要介绍在 AWS 控制台窗口 如何创建一台 Amazon EC2 实例. 文章目录 写在前面 开始创建前 进入控制台并启动 EC2 实例服务 创建 EC2 实例详细步骤 步骤 1:为所要创建的 ...

  9. 重置 Amazon EC2 实例的密码和SSH 密钥

    关注公众号:AWS爱好者(iloveaws) 文 | 沉默恶魔(转载请注明出处) 网站:www.iloveaws.cn 今天参与了一个讨论,内容是在有AWS控制台根用户权限的情况下,能否重置 该账号下 ...

最新文章

  1. hdu1287 破译密码
  2. Android—ActivityThread与Handler
  3. zendframework配置篇
  4. Java压缩技术(二) ZIP压缩——Java原生实现
  5. c++异常处理机制示例及讲解
  6. 在webservice中传递Hashtable
  7. Qt Label自适应显示Logo图片
  8. 为什么一个字节定义成8位?
  9. 纠结于wpf 多国语言方案,希望各位指点-softbar
  10. 计算机等级考试二级Python讲座(三)
  11. 【深度学习】Batch Normalization详解
  12. 八款好用的文献管理软件
  13. 微软 2021 校园招聘正式启动!
  14. 吴恩达深度学习deeplearning.ai——第一门课:神经网络与深度学习——第二节:神经网络基础(上)
  15. 计算机二级在线找答案,2016计算机二级试题及答案
  16. 矽力杰SY8088国产代替料RY3408
  17. 苹果自带跳语音服务器,苹果手机怎么把语音包悬浮 悬浮功能打开方法
  18. 阿里的推荐算法竞赛的宣传稿写得很不错,很生动,吸引眼球
  19. 【滤波跟踪】基于粒子、sigma和卡尔曼滤波器实现目标跟踪滤波附matlab代码
  20. c语言猜数字游戏用while,用C语言实现猜数字游戏

热门文章

  1. delete 和 delete[]真正区别
  2. 罗尔定理、微分中值定理、广义微分中值定理
  3. CDIDeploymentRuntimeException: DeploymentException: WELD-001408: Unsatisfied dependencies for type
  4. WWDC23 苹果开发者大会2023 内容一览
  5. 如何把word中的图片怎么导出来呢?
  6. 交通物流模型 | Python建模实现动态交通分配优化问题求解
  7. ACE_Acceptor类源码浅解析
  8. 如何运用验证码识别软件才能让工作环境更安全
  9. golang validator
  10. 计算机科学与研究期刊,《计算机科学与应用》期刊